Add 6/5 and 42/12
1st number: 1 1/5, 2nd number: 3 6/12
6/5 + 42/12 is 47/10.
Steps for adding fractions
-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
LCM of 5 and 12 is 60
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 60 - For the 1st fraction, since 5 × 12 = 60,
6/5 = 6 × 12/5 × 12 = 72/60 -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 12 × 5 = 60,
42/12 = 42 × 5/12 × 5 = 210/60 - Add the two like fractions:
72/60 + 210/60 = 72 + 210/60 = 282/60 - 282/60 simplified gives 47/10
- So, 6/5 + 42/12 = 47/10
